Turn off the Lights

Diablo Animated Short

If you've played the Diablo series before then you know that the malicious creature of prime evil known as Diablo is no simpleton that's easy to vanquish for good. This short animated video shows one of the circumstances in which the forces of righteousness face-off against the prime demon’s forces of malevolence.


Meet the Author

User not found.

Follow Us